1. Regular Maintenance is Key
Just like any other part of your home, your garage door requires regular maintenance to function smoothly and safely. Neglecting maintenance can lead to larger issues down the line. Here’s how to keep your garage door in prime condition:
- Inspect the Door: Check for any signs of wear, rust, or damage regularly.
- Lubricate Moving Parts: Use a silicone-based lubricant on the rollers, hinges, and tracks at least twice a year.
- Test the Balance: Disconnect the opener and manually raise the door halfway; if it doesn’t stay in place, it may need adjustment.

2. Understanding the Safety Features
Modern garage doors come equipped with safety features designed to prevent accidents. Familiarizing yourself with these features can enhance safety in your home.
- Auto-Reverse Mechanism: This feature automatically reverses the door if it detects an object in its path.
- Photoelectric Sensors: Located at the bottom of the garage door track, these sensors detect motion and ensure the door doesn’t close if someone is in the way.
- Manual Release Mechanism: In case of power outages, knowing how to operate this manual release can help you safely open and close your garage door.
Why Are These Features Important?
Accidents can happen in mere seconds. Understanding and regularly testing these safety features can save you from potential injuries or damages.
3. Educate Your Family
Safety is a collective effort. Educating all members of your household about garage door safety is crucial, especially if you have children or pets.
- Teach Children: Explain the danger of playing near or under the garage door.
- Designate a Safety Zone: Establish a safe distance where children and pets should stay while the door is in operation.
- Emergency Procedures: Make sure everyone knows how to use the manual release in case of an emergency.

4. Watch for Warning Signs
Garage doors will often provide subtle warnings before a serious malfunction occurs. Keeping an eye out for these signs can prevent future headaches.
- Unusual Noises: Grinding, squeaking, or rattling sounds indicate that something may be wrong.
- Sluggish Movement: If the door is slow to open or close, it may be time for a checkup.
- Visible Damage: Broken springs, bent tracks, or loose hardware should be addressed immediately.
